Wolmuth, Caroline Buckwalter

November 16, 1941 - July 30, 2025

Caroline Wolmuth was the eldest of three sisters she is survived by Louise Rising and Irene Thomas. Raised in Palo Alto, California by parents Betty and Richard Buckwalter (deceased).

With a creative flair she was a social convenor of many fun and elaborate parties. After studying fashion design at Pratt University in NYC she married Warren Wolmuth in 1964. The newlyweds resided in SanFrancisco’s Marina district before emigrating to Canada where they had one son Derk Wolmuth born in Vancouver.

In 1973 they moved to Victoria, BC. where they stayed and she graduated from the University of Victoria in the Visual Arts. Clothing design, Ikebana, and cooking were her expressive modes where she experimented with ever evolving colour, form, and taste.

She played recorder for decades in musical ensembles. She also started a business with her best friend Christine Packford called ‘Paper Works’ where they made party decorations and costume jewellery.

She traveled the world and was especially fond of Venice, Italy and Carnival where she designed inventive costumes for her friends and herself. She was generous and open-hearted taking many under her wing, living with passion and a flourish she will be missed by many.
